#964814 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#964814 is composed of 58.8% red, 28.2% green and 7.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 52% magenta, 86.7%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 24 degrees, a saturation of 76.5% and a lightness of 33.3%. #964814 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9028 with #2d0000. Closest websafe color is: #993300.

Shades and Tints of #964814

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0602 is the darkest color, while #fefbf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#964814

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5b544f is the less saturated color, while #aa4400 is the most saturated one.
